STILETTO IN A DITCH.

A POSSIBLE BOYNE RELIC. FIND BY IRISn WORKMEN. Working at a ditch at Ivingsgalo, Dulock County, Mcath, Ireland, lately, Nicholas Connell found embedded in tho soil a silver-handled and chased stillcU-o of beautiful workmanship. The scer.e of the find is in tho direct line of King James' retreat from tho Brittle ot tho Boy no in 1690. Kingsgato takes its namo from tho guto by which King James entered Duleek on his flight from Dublin Tho stiletto is thought to have been lost 111 tho Imrry of tho retreat. The haft is ol silver, with an ivory inlny, and the curved blado is somewhat rusted and jagged, but still perfectly round and firmly attached to tho haft. Scarcely 7in long, tho weapon is delicately designed and richly chased. Mr. Connell communicated his find to Mr. John O'Brien, a Drogheda engineer, who intends taking tho dagger to tho authorities of tho National Museum, Dublin.
